From the Cherry Tree Inn location in Traverse City, Blue Sky Rentals offers Sweetwater pontoon boats designed for easy, social time on the water. These hourly rentals (available from one to eight hours) come stocked with a bimini for shade, a table for snacks, an on-board stereo and a swim ladder for water access, making them a straightforward option for groups up to 12.

You collect the boat at the Cherry Tree Inn location and set a course for however long you’ve reserved — an hour for a short circuit or up to eight for a relaxed day afloat. The boat’s bimini buys shade when you need it, the table organizes snacks and drinks, the stereo sets the tone, and the swim ladder gives straightforward access for a dip when you want to cool off.
